What We Did

Lecture Corner

Tea ceremony history, philosophy, and tools were introduced in English.

Rather than simply reading from handouts, our instructor guided participants through the actual tools — tea bowl, chasen, tea scoop, and natsume — encouraging questions and creating a warm, interactive atmosphere.

Matcha Experience Corner

Matcha whisked by our instructors was served to all 100 guests.

For sweets, we selected wasanbon — a traditional Japanese dry confection made from sugar alone, free from gluten, dairy, eggs, and nuts — so that every participant, regardless of dietary restrictions, could enjoy the same treat.

How We Handled 100 Guests

A large group requires careful planning. Here is what we did:

We used a rotation format, alternating between the lecture and experience corners, so all 100 guests could participate within the allotted time.

An English-speaking staff member was on hand throughout, ensuring international guests felt comfortable and informed at every step.
